vMix Pro 26.0.0.45 is a stable, high-performance professional live production software for Windows. Released in early 2023, version 26 introduced significant upgrades for vertical social media content, creative effects, and remote production workflows. 🚀 Key Version 26 Features Vertical Production Tools

Native Vertical Support: Includes a dedicated 1920p Vertical HD preset.

GT Templates: New title templates designed specifically for 9x16 social media layouts.

Auto-Rotation: Automatically detects vertical orientation for MP4 files recorded on smartphones.

Rotate Button: A new 90-degree rotate button in the Position tab makes it easy to flip landscape inputs. Creative Input Effects

Gaussian Blur: Add multiple blur effects to any input, with custom cropping and strength controls.

LUT Support: Import and apply .CUBE or .PNG LUT files from software like DaVinci Resolve for professional color grading. Enhanced Remote Production (SRT & NDI)

SRT Multi-Track Audio: Receive multiple audio tracks and split multi-channel tracks into stereo outputs.

SRT Instant Replay: Use SRT inputs directly for instant replay (requires disabling hardware decoding for CPU processing).

NDI 5.5 Support: Includes built-in compatibility for the latest NDI features. Performance & Workflow

15 Mix Inputs: The 4K, Pro, and Max editions now support up to 15 sub-mixes.

Chromium 103: Updated web browser engine for better compatibility with modern overlays and websites. ✅ Pros and Cons

vMix Pro is a high-performance live video production software that allows you to create professional-quality productions on your own computer. It provides the ability to add multiple cameras, videos, NDI sources, remote guests, and graphics into a single live stream or recording. Key Features in Version 26

High-End Production: Support for 4K, HD, and SD productions with sub-second latency.

Live Streaming & Recording: Simultaneous streaming to multiple providers (YouTube, Twitch, Facebook) while recording in various formats like MP4, AVI, or WMV.

SRT Support: Enhanced Secure Reliable Transport (SRT) capabilities for low-latency point-to-point connections.

Input Management: Handle up to 1000 inputs including cameras, NDI, RTSP, PowerPoint, and web browsers.

vMix Call: Integrated remote guest solution—easily bring in up to 8 remote guests with high-quality audio and video.

Instant Replay: Full slow-motion replay functionality for sports and live events. Technical Specifications Version: 26.0.0.45 Architecture: 64-bit (x64)

Before attempting to install from vMix Pro 26.0.0.45 -x64- Multilingual.zip, ensure your hardware meets or exceeds these specs:

| Component | Minimum | Recommended | |-----------|---------|--------------| | OS | Windows 10 64-bit | Windows 11 64-bit | | CPU | Intel Core i5 (6th gen) | Intel Core i7/i9 or AMD Ryzen 7/9 | | RAM | 8 GB | 16–32 GB (for 4K or replay) | | GPU | NVIDIA GTX 1050 | NVIDIA RTX 2060 or higher (with NVENC) | | Storage | SSD for OS | NVMe SSD for recordings & replays | | Network | Gigabit Ethernet | 2.5GbE or 10GbE for NDI |

Important: Integrated Intel GPUs may work for HD streaming but will fail for 4K or multiple NDI sources. An NVIDIA GPU with NVENC is strongly recommended.
